Approaches That Aim to Help You Move Forward
Our team is experienced in using a variety of frameworks. The psychological services we offer are driven by your individual needs, because what works for one person may not work for another.
Schema Therapy
Some patterns follow us through life, in how we relate, react, and see ourselves. Schema therapyaims to help you understand where they began and how to potentially change them.

EMDR
Difficult experiences don't always stay in the past. EMDR therapy aims to help your brain process traumatic memories so that they may lose their hold on you.
CBT
The way we think shapes the way we feel. CBT is a form of talk therapy designed to help you identify unhelpful thought patterns and replace them with ones that may serve you better.
MBT
Our emotions and relationships are deeply connected. MBT often helps you understand your own inner world and the people around you more clearly.

DBT
When emotions feel overwhelming, DBT may help you learn practical skills to manage them more easily and build more stable relationships.
ACT
Difficult thoughts and feelings are part of being human. ACT aims to help you learn how to make room for them while still moving toward what matters to you.

Rebates
Medicare Funded Sessions
Full payment for the session must be made prior to the appointment. A rebate will then be paid into your nominated bank account.
Medicare provides rebates for eligible sessions under a Mental Health Care Plan/Eating Disorders Plan:
- Clinical Psychologist - $145.95 per session
- General/Senior Psychologist - $98.95 per session
Medicare provides a rebate of $61.80 for eligible sessions under a Chronic Disease Management Plan.
To ensure you are eligible for a rebate please make sure that you:
- Bring your Mental Health Care Plan, Eating Disorders Plan or Chronic Disease Management Plan to your first session, or have your GP email or fax the referral to the clinic.
- Get a referral before or on the day of the appointment.
Please note:
*Medicare rebates are not available for couples therapy.

WorkCover Funded Sessions
WorkCover provides partial funding for psychology sessions and a gap fee will apply in most cases. Intake will let you know the gap fee amount.
You need to provide a letter from your insurer stating that you have been approved for an initial course of psychological treatment. You will be liable for the full session fee if you are unable to provide this document.
NDIS Funded Sessions
Inner View Psychology will require written confirmation from your NDIS Plan manager that they will cover the costs of psychology sessions. We will then invoice the Plan Manager directly.
TAC Funded Sessions
TAC provides partial funding for psychology sessions and a gap fee will apply in most cases. Intake will let you know the gap fee amount.
You need to provide a letter from TAC stating that you your claim has been approved. You will be liable for the full session fee if you are unable to provide this document.
